SpringerLink
SpringerLink is an integrated full-text database for journals, books, protocols, eReferences, and book series published by Springer. SpringerLink currently offers 2,633 fully peer-reviewed journals and 45,494 books online.

JSTORE
Used by millions for research, teaching, and learning. With more than a thousand academic journals and over 1 million images, letters, and other primary sources, JSTOR is one of the world's most trusted sources for academic content.

EBSCOHost
Provides full text for over 5,360 journals covering the social sciences, humanities, general science, multi-cultural studies, education, business, management, economics, finance, accounting, and much more.

Cambridge University Press
Founded on a royal charter to the University by Henry VIII in 1534, Cambridge University Press is the oldest press in the world. Today the Press is one of the largest academic and educational publishers in the world, publishing nearly 2,500 books and over 150 journals a year, which are sold in some 200 countries.
